Description de poste

Hire Resolve is assisting manufacturing and supply chain organizations in hiring experienced Manufacturing & Supply Chain Professionals to join their Canada-based operations. These roles are designed for mid- to senior-level professionals with a strong background across manufacturing, production, supply chain, operations, engineering, logistics, or quality functions, and offer a clear pathway toward senior leadership roles.

Successful candidates will play a key role in optimizing production and supply chain processes, improving operational efficiency, ensuring quality and workplace health and safety standards, and supporting continuous improvement initiatives across end-to-end operations.

Key Responsibilities

Successful candidates will be responsible for:

  • Overseeing and supporting manufacturing, production, and supply chain operations
  • Managing production planning, scheduling, inventory control, and materials flow
  • Optimizing workflows, processes, and systems to improve efficiency, cost control, and service levels
  • Collaborating cross-functionally with engineering, quality, procurement, logistics, and maintenance teams
  • Implementing and sustaining Lean Manufacturing, Six Sigma, or continuous improvement initiatives
  • Ensuring compliance with provincial occupational health and safety requirements and internal quality and safety policies
  • Monitoring KPIs related to production output, inventory accuracy, on-time delivery, quality, and cost performance
  • Supporting supplier performance management and supply chain risk mitigation
  • Leading, mentoring, and supporting teams, supervisors, planners, and engineers
  • Identifying operational risks and implementing corrective and preventive actions
  • Contributing to strategic planning, capacity planning, and long-term operational improvements

Requirements

  • Bachelor’s degree or college diploma in Supply Chain Management, Manufacturing, Engineering, Operations Management, or a related discipline
  • 5–10+ years of experience within manufacturing, supply chain, logistics, or industrial operations
  • Experience in one or more of the following areas:
    • Manufacturing or Production Management
    • Supply Chain Management or Planning
    • Procurement or Strategic Sourcing
    • Logistics, Warehousing, or Distribution Operations
    • Manufacturing, Industrial, or Process Engineering
    • Quality Engineering or Quality Management
  • Strong understanding of Canadian manufacturing and supply chain operations
  • Working knowledge of Lean Manufacturing, Six Sigma, Kaizen, or similar methodologies
  • Experience using ERP, MRP, WMS, or MES systems
  • Strong leadership, analytical, and problem-solving skills
  • Ability to work cross-functionally in fast-paced operational environments
  • Experience in regulated or unionized environments is an advantage
